Output 8114531f36a240b01dba731f5d5255c85f8a072cf855422be322950686e94d89:0

value
1083529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a513a30ca9ccaff1e91e469f32acb0ac4fcec58 OP_EQUAL
address
3EJNUnh3rCywy3QaPxSEU85QsAWncP6NqM
transaction
8114531f36a240b01dba731f5d5255c85f8a072cf855422be322950686e94d89
confirmations
396416
spent
true